What to do for my 6-month-old cat's recurring draining ear abscess?

Updated on September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Cat | Mixed Breed | Male | unneutered

Abscess under ear. He has had four in a month but scratches it and then it drains blood and puss. There is now hair loss in the area. Does not appear to affect him much. Still playfull as always. 6 months old.

This is probably the same abscess that continues to recur. Gizmo needs to be seen by the vet so the abscess can be properly drained and flushed out. Oftentimes cats need to be under sedation for this procedure. Gizmo will also need to be on antibiotics for at least 2 weeks. If the infection is not treated properly the infection may spread to the blood stream and this could be life threatening.
